Error description
LocalActivityContext.marshalActivityIdentity and demarshalActivityIdentity make use of maxSendSize and maxReceiveSize specified by the propertyGroupinfo to impose a limit on the incoming/outbound serialized context. However, the current check implemented makes use of a temporary output stream to get a byte array and throws the serialized content away. The code needs to be optimized to either postpone the check till the final serialized content is available or reuse the byte array created in the check in the final content.

Problem summary
**************************************************************** * USERS AFFECTED: All WebSphere Application Server version * * 6.0.2 users of Activity Service. * **************************************************************** * PROBLEM DESCRIPTION: The policing of maximum send and * * receive size is not optimized. * **************************************************************** * RECOMMENDATION: * **************************************************************** When a propertyGroupinfo is defined such that a limit is imposed on the incoming/outgoing serialized context, the current check makes use of a temporary output stream to get a byte array and throws the serialized content away, only for the serializtion to be done again. This is inefficient, and can cause a performance overhead on a system handling large numbers of activity service contexts.
Problem conclusion
The Activity Service code will be changed to optimize the policing check. The fix for this APAR is currently targeted for inclusion in fixpacks 6.0.2.13 and 6.1.0.3. Please refer to the recommended updates page for delivery information: http://www.ibm.com/support/docview.wss?rs=180&uid=swg27004980
